概括
本研究使用一维模型探索相互作用电子的基本状态. 它揭示了拓阶段和莫特绝缘器阶段,Majorana边缘函数表示拓性质.

背景情况:
- 了解相互作用电子系统的基本状态在凝聚物质物理学中至关重要.
- 物质的拓相表现出由拓保护的独特属性.
- 电子液体和Mott绝缘体是研究量子现象的关键系统.
研究的目的:
- 为了研究相互作用电子的一维模型的基本状态相图.
- 在有限链中计算零能量的Majorana边缘函数.
- 分析电子液体的拓性质,使用绕数不变量.
主要方法:
- 一维相互作用电子模型的精确解决方案.
- 计算基本状态相位图的计算.
- 确定零能量的Majorana边缘函数.
- 分析卷积数不变的分析.
主要成果:
- 确定了两个具有明显绕数不变的拓相.
- 标志着一个拓上微不足道的Mott绝缘器阶段.
- 发现了三个关键阶段过渡点.
- 通过数值计算确认分析结果.
结论:
- 一维模型为电子液体中的拓相提供了洞察力.
- 卷轴数不变量是拓性质的有效指标.
- 该研究描绘了电子液体系统中不同的阶段和过渡.

Atomic Nuclei: Nuclear Spin State Overview
1.9K
NMR-active nuclei have energy levels called 'spin states' that are associated with the orientations of their nuclear magnetic moments. In the absence of a magnetic field, the nuclear magnetic moments are randomly oriented, and the spin states are degenerate. When an external magnetic field is applied, the spin states have only 2 + 1 orientations available to them. A proton with = ½ has two available orientations. Coordination compounds and complexes exhibit different colors, geometries, and magnetic behavior, depending on the metal atom/ion and ligands from which they are composed. In an attempt to explain the bonding and structure of coordination complexes, Linus Pauling proposed the valence bond theory, or VBT, using the concepts of hybridization and the overlapping of the atomic orbitals.
